Output 303f23f47aa1f9803bd94aa8a39ee13f1b0122df661088bc070c25cc4ec561c8:32

value
8059887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d7438ec0501ed676504208a8e1a4a1ae765782b OP_EQUALVERIFY OP_CHECKSIG
address
1DtwWKUsqcQc62u7w6vALhportoxt1s3Nx
transaction
303f23f47aa1f9803bd94aa8a39ee13f1b0122df661088bc070c25cc4ec561c8
spent
true